We put hyphens in words that contain three of the same letters in a row, so as to break the letters up, e.g According to the cambridge corpus of american english, americans strongly prefer triple as an adjective, noun and verb British and australian writers, on the other hand, seem to use both triple and treble, but with treble more frequent as a verb and triple as a noun and adjective Fowler distinguished between treble meaning that something had become three times as large in size, and triple.
